Predicted to enable DNA-binding transcription factor activity, RNA polymerase II-specific. Predicted to be involved in several processes, including embryonic organ development; eye development; and nervous system development. Predicted to act upstream of or within several processes, including adult locomotory behavior; dorsal spinal cord development; and regulation of respiratory gaseous exchange by nervous system process. Predicted to be located in chromatin. Predicted to be part of transcription regulator complex. Biomarker of esophagus squamous cell carcinoma. [provided by Alliance of Genome Resources, Jul 2025]
